On Thu, Feb 27, 2003 at 08:04:50AM -0500, GoinUp wrote: > does anyone know if freevo can be ran on mac os x? apple has ported x11 to the mac > so can the source just be recompiled in terminal?
Freevo should be able to run without X11 since it uses SDL and there is a native Carbon port of SDL. You'll need to compile the requirements by hand or get them from fink if they're available, but there is no real reason it shouldn't work. > if this is possible does anyone know how to do it? As I said, it hasn't been tried yet, but I went through and checked for Linux-isms awhile back, and I know it works on FreeBSD, so it should work on the Mac.
